The Eastern Dogwood (Cornus florida var. florida ‘Rubra’), including the ‘Rubra’ cultivar, is native to **eastern North America**.
More specifically:
* **Eastern United States:** From southern Maine to northern Florida, and west to eastern Texas, Oklahoma, and eastern Kansas.
* **Southeastern Canada:** Parts of southern Ontario and Quebec.
